Take a look at the first ever live show. It's astonishingly dated - particularly the phones in the break-bumpers.

These are my observations:

The rivalry between judges was played up a lot more
There was an audience vote for the best judge that week(?!)
The set was shaped by a big X - looked highly impractical
The set looked much smaller.
No long rambling warnings about the costs of phone voting
The "mentor" standing with the contestants during judges comments.
The VTs are much shorter
No over the top voice over man
Minimal people on stage when performing - e.g dancers etc.

In addition - the look and feel of the show then is remarkably similar to the look and feel of the Voice today,
